Name: Roseimarinus Wu et al. 2015
Etymology: Ro.se.i.ma.ri’nus. L. masc. adj. roseus, pink-coloured; L. masc. adj. marinus, of or belonging to the sea; N.L. masc. n. Roseimarinus, pink bacterium belonging to or living in the sea
Gender: masculine (stem: Roseimarin-)
Type species: Roseimarinus sediminis Wu et al. 2015
